Comment by rplatham [ 06/Jul/16 ]

Interesting, so it seems changing your gamertag broke the xbox live sign in. That's not very robust coding...

You can fix this two ways: 1. change the gamertag back (duh). 2. Disable all network connections on the PC, start up MCPE again (it should start fine), change the gamertag, quit, re-enable network connections and reload the game.
